**Segments**

- Based on type, the global personalized cancer vaccines market can be segmented into mRNA based, dendritic cell cancer vaccines, and neoantigen based vaccines. mRNA-based vaccines are gaining traction due to their ability to trigger a robust immune response against cancer cells. Dendritic cell cancer vaccines harness the patient's own immune system to recognize and destroy cancer cells. Neoantigen-based vaccines are designed to target specific mutations present in individual tumors, making them highly personalized and effective.
- On the basis of application, the market is categorized into breast cancer, lung cancer, colorectal cancer, melanoma, and others. Each type of cancer requires a unique approach to treatment, and personalized cancer vaccines offer a promising avenue for targeted therapy.
- From a technology perspective, the market can be divided into whole tumor cell vaccines, protein/peptide-based vaccines, and viral vector-based vaccines. Whole tumor cell vaccines utilize a broad spectrum of antigens present in the tumor, while protein/peptide-based vaccines focus on specific antigenic proteins. Viral vector-based vaccines use engineered viruses to deliver genetic material into cells, enhancing immune response.
- Geographically, the market is segmented into North America, Europe, Asia Pacific, Latin America, and Middle East & Africa. North America dominates the global personalized cancer vaccines market due to advanced healthcare infrastructure, increasing R&D activities, and rising prevalence of cancer. However, Asia Pacific is poised for significant growth attributed to the expanding healthcare expenditure and growing awareness regarding personalized medicine.
